SketchList3D Overview

SketchList3D has been operating from their Florida headquarters since 2007. I learned their core mission is laser-focused: providing truly specialized 3D design software for woodworking professionals and enthusiasts.

What I think really sets them apart is their unwavering dedication to small custom shops and serious hobbyists. You’ll quickly notice they avoid the complexity of enterprise tools, keeping the focus practical for your actual workshop needs.

Recent developments are all about meaningful software updates, like their V5 release. In preparing this SketchList3D review, it’s very clear they prioritize refining core features based on direct user feedback.

Unlike general tools like SketchUp which rely heavily on plugins, SketchList3D offers a completely integrated design-to-cut-list workflow. To me, this purpose-built approach feels like it was designed by actual woodworkers.

They work almost exclusively with independent furniture makers, custom cabinet shops, and advanced DIYers who must efficiently translate a detailed 3D model into accurate, error-free build plans.

I found their entire business strategy is remarkably simple: help you streamline the complete design-to-build cycle. The focus on virtual board construction directly addresses your need to ensure everything fits perfectly.

1. 3D Design with Virtual Boards

Struggling with generic CAD software?

Traditional CAD can feel disconnected from actual woodworking, making it hard to visualize your final project accurately. This often leads to frustrating design errors.

SketchList3D shines by letting you design using virtual “boards,” mirroring how you’d build in real life. You simply add and resize these components within your assembly, and the material grain direction is easily defined. From my testing, this feature ensures every part fits together perfectly before you make a single cut.

This means you can confidently create complex designs, knowing your 3D model accurately reflects your real-world build plan.

5. Contours, Joints, and Shaping

Limited to basic rectangular shapes in your designs?

Achieving complex shapes or precise joinery often requires manual adjustments and calculations that are hard to visualize and prone to error. This restricts your design possibilities.

This is where SketchList3D gets it right. You can easily apply contours to shape edges, create precise cutouts, and model various joinery types like dados and rabbets. The software intelligently adjusts part dimensions for joinery, ensuring accuracy on your cut list.

So, you can explore intricate designs with confidence, knowing the software handles the underlying geometry and measurements for you.

SketchList3D Pricing

Is software pricing often unclear?

SketchList3D pricing follows a distinct one-time purchase model, a refreshing alternative to many subscription-based competitors. This analysis clarifies its cost structure and value for you.

Plan Price & Features
SketchList 3D Hobby $200 (one-time purchase)
• Core 3D design features
• Standard reports (cut lists, shop drawings)
• Material library customization
• Limited to 30 parts per project
SketchList 3D Pro $950 (one-time purchase)
• Unlimited parts per project
• Advanced joinery (dados, rabbets)
• Custom contours and shaping
• DXF export for CNC integration
• Create and save custom cabinet templates

Best SketchList3D Alternatives

Which woodworking design software is right for you?

The best SketchList3D alternatives include several strong options, each better suited for different business situations and priorities. From my competitive analysis, I found that your choice depends heavily on your specific needs and budget.

1. SketchUp

Need broad general design flexibility?

SketchUp is a versatile 3D modeler for general use, requiring plugins like CutList for woodworking specifics. This alternative suits experienced users comfortable with managing extensions. What I found comparing options is that SketchUp offers broader modeling capabilities but lacks SketchList3D’s integrated workflow.

Choose SketchUp if you need a versatile general 3D modeler and are comfortable with plugins. It’s broader but less woodworking-specific for integrated tasks.

2. Cabinet Vision

Building a large-scale manufacturing operation?

Cabinet Vision is an enterprise-grade solution built for large-scale cabinet manufacturing, offering deep CNC integration and factory automation features. This alternative is designed for larger businesses with multiple employees. I found that Cabinet Vision handles complex factory automation far beyond SketchList3D’s scope.

Choose Cabinet Vision for large manufacturing operations needing deep CNC integration and ERP-level management. It suits larger enterprises with significant investment.

3. Mozaik Software

Is CNC integration your top priority?

Mozaik Software excels in parametric design and seamless ‘screen-to-machine’ CNC integration, making it powerful for CNC-centric cabinet shops. This alternative streamlines the production workflow. My competitive analysis found that Mozaik is superior for direct CNC output, unlike SketchList3D’s simpler DXF export.

Choose Mozaik when your business heavily relies on a CNC router. It’s ideal for highly efficient, automated CAM workflows and production.

4. Polyboard

Need powerful parametric rules for variations?

Polyboard is another direct competitor focusing on parametric cabinet design, praised for its powerful handling of rules-based variations. This alternative excels when you frequently produce designs with slight modifications. What I found comparing options is that Polyboard offers more robust parametric rules than SketchList3D’s component-based design.

Choose Polyboard when your work involves many variations of a standard design. Its powerful parametric engine excels at rule-based custom projects.

Quick Decision Guide

  • Choose SketchList3D: Small to mid-sized woodworking shops needing integrated design to cut lists.
  • Choose SketchUp: General 3D modeling with plugins, or broader design versatility.
  • Choose Cabinet Vision: Large-scale manufacturing requiring deep CNC and ERP-level automation.
  • Choose Mozaik Software: CNC-centric cabinet shops needing seamless ‘screen-to-machine’ workflows.
  • Choose Polyboard: Rule-based parametric design for projects with many standard variations.

Ultimately, the best SketchList3D alternatives offer distinct advantages depending on your specific business size and workflow. Carefully consider your unique requirements before deciding.
